Start by reducing the variables: one device, one browser, a stable connection. Many blockages come from a silly detail - a changed keyboard language, a copied space, an outdated saved address. If you fix these small things first, you avoid the scenario where you keep trying and trigger a temporary lockout.

Next, check the environment. An overly aggressive blocker, misconfigured privacy extensions, or a saturated browser can disrupt the display. Try a clean window, disable what breaks the pages, and try again just once. The idea is not to tinker, but to return to a simple situation that allows you to identify the cause.
